This is more or less a direct translation of the code from the Microsoft example (however using a
rectF rather than a
pointF):
Code: Select all
predicates
onPaint : window::paintresponder.
clauses
onPaint(_, _, GDI) :-
HDC = GDI:getNativeGraphicContext(IsReleaseNeeded),
Graphics = graphics::createFromHDC(HDC),
FontFamily = fontFamily::createFromName("Lucida Console"),
Font = font::createFromFontFamily(FontFamily, 14, gdiplus_native::fontStyleRegular, gdiplus_native::unitPoint),
RectF = gdiplus::rectF(40, 10, 50, 110),
StringFormat = stringFormat::create(),
StringFormat:formatFlags := gdiplus_native::stringFormatFlagsDirectionVertical,
SolidBrush = solidBrush::create(color::create(255, 0, 0, 255)),
Graphics:drawString("Vertical text", Font, RectF, StringFormat, SolidBrush),
Graphics:delete(),
GDI:releaseNativeGraphicContext(HDC, IsReleaseNeeded).

A little tip that would surely have found it for you.
Paste the constant from the example into the editor and use the menu
Insert -> Qualification (or Ctrl+Shift+S)
- Insert Qualification.png (4.85 KiB) Viewed 10161 times
If the constant is known (the relevant package must have been compiled) then the qualification will turn up.
Next (with the caret after the constant) press Ctrl+Space to get the the completion window up:
- completion.png (13.36 KiB) Viewed 10161 times
Now TAB will change the casing to match the declaration (including changing the first letter to lowercase).

What happened when I was trying to find the constant (stringFormatFlagsDirectionVertical) was that I wrongly assumed I would find it in the pfc\gui directory tree and searched files there for the substring "vertical" using Ctrl-Shift-F.
The constant is defined in pfc\windowsApi\gdiplus_api folder so I didn't search the proper directory tree!
Moral to the story: Search the entire pfc directory tree when you don't find what you seek.
